J'khand labour deptt to set up camps for registering unorg sec

Image

Press Trust of India Ranchi
The labour department of Jharkhand will soon set up camps to get labour force in the unorganised sector registered, enabling them to get benefits as per the Labour Act.

Giving directions to officials of the labour department in this connection, Chief Minister Raghubar Das today said his government intended to bring all those working in the unorganised sector into the ambit of Labour Act for their benefit.

After getting them registered, Das said the officials should ensure that the unskilled labour force get skill training so that they could improve their standard of living, an official release said here.

The officials were also instructed to get into "mission mode" and make the labour force aware of all the ongoing schemes undertaken by the department.
